1. RTP (Return to Player): 96.32%

The game's RTP of 96.32% indicates that, on average, players can expect to recover 96.32 coins for every 100 coins wagered. This essentially means that for every 1,000 coins wagered, a player could anticipate receiving approximately 963.20 coins back. The remaining 3.68 coins represent the casino's edge. This RTP is favorable, as it is above the industry average of 96%, making it a potentially profitable game in the long run.

Expected Return Calculation:

Assuming a player engages in 1,000 spins with a bet of 1 coin per spin (total wager of 1,000 coins) and with an RTP of 96.32%, the expected return would be:

1,000 * 0.9632 = 963.20 coins returned

Therefore, the expected loss for this session of gameplay would be:

Expected loss = 36.80 coins

This projection is based on statistical averages and does not guarantee actual outcomes, which can fluctuate significantly, especially in a high volatility slot.
